Ecology Review: Food Chains & Webs, Relationships, Nitrogen & Carbon Cycles, Effects on Biodiversity

Join the Amoeba Sisters in this longer review video as they review food chains, food webs, how energy flows through trophic levels (including the 10% rule), ecological relationships (including parasitism, mutualism, and commensalism), nitrogen and carbon cycles, and examples of how human activity can negatively impact biodiversity (examples include destruction of habitats, invasive species, overharvesting, and greenhouse gas emissions). The video concludes mentioning human efforts that can support and protect biodiversity.
